The integration of cloud-integrated building information modeling (BIM) software allows construction managers to stream material requests straight from digital building models to the ready-mix plant's operating system. This direct connection ensures that the exact structural mix design required for a specific building component is automatically queued into the batching computer without manual data entry. By completely removing human transcription steps from the procurement chain, ready-mix companies can guarantee total compliance with strict structural engineering blueprints. In the quality control lab, concrete producers are deploying advanced digital strength-prediction software that uses maturity curve analytics to evaluate concrete samples in real time. Instead of waiting twenty-eight days to physically crush concrete test cylinders in a hydraulic press, engineers can analyze early-stage thermal tracking data to predict final cured strength with near-perfect accuracy. This instantaneous quality feedback loops straight back into the main batching system, allowing managers to constantly fine-tune chemical formulas for upcoming production runs. Sprawling logistics hubs and modern manufacturing centers require vast expanses of highly durable heavy-duty concrete flooring capable of supporting continuous automated robotic traffic. Ready-mix providers are working directly with industrial floor engineers to develop specialized shrinkage-compensating concrete mixes that completely eliminate the need for traditional floor joints. This specialized structural product prevents future floor cracking and uneven joint wear, ensuring that robotic warehouse vehicles can operate at maximum speeds without experiencing mechanical disruption.
